APM Terminals is undertaking a new significant capital and infrastructure project in the existing Port of Suape on half of the property of Estaleiro Atlantico Sul (EAS). This brownfield development has currently started since September 2022 and the construction activities at site have been started at the beginning of 2024. The project is planned to go 'live' at the end of 2026.
The goal of the project is to both construct and start-up a privately owned andnew fully decarbonized/ electrical container terminal , as well as expand the business value and proposition for entire region and hinterland for the main customer, Maersk. With the delivery of this state-of-the-art container- and general cargo terminal APMT has created the most modern facility of Brasil and South America.
The overall scope of this project entails the overall design, civil works (underground infrastructure, yard, new buildings & facilities, renovation of an existing, large warehouse), equipment deliveries (a/o STSs and RTGs), associated IT components, integration with the existing (port) infrastructure, operational start-up and integration of the whole into a working system ready for operational go-live.
